Paper 1 · Research Aptitude
The study in which investigators attempt to trace an effect back to its cause is known as
ASurvey research
BEx post facto research ✓ Correct
CHistorical research
DSummative research
Correct answer: (B) Ex post facto research — Tracing an existing effect back to its cause is ex post facto research, so that is the answer.
Explanation
Tracing an existing effect back to its cause is ex post facto research, so that is the answer.
Ex post facto means 'after the fact', so the effect has already occurred before the study begins.
So the investigator works backward from the effect to search for its likely cause.
Survey research gathers current information from a sample, not this backward causal tracing.
Historical research studies past events broadly, not specifically tracing one effect to its cause.
Summative research judges final outcomes, so tracing an effect to its cause is ex post facto research.
